What Triggers Backflow?


There are numerous reasons that a backflow can take place in your home, however the two major perpetrators are backpressure as well as back-siphonage.
Backpressure takes place when the stress in pipelines presses liquids and also gas in the contrary instructions where the stress is reduced. This occurrence can happen due to a rise in boiler temperature, absence of enough vents in hot water heater, etc. A case in point of how this happens is what you have when you blow air with a straw as well as into your drink. The bubbles you see are a result of the movement of air in the opposite direction.
Back siphonage, on the other hand, is the reverse of backpressure. In this water, situation or gas is pushed back into the plumbing system as stress decrease in the pipelines. When this takes place, damaging liquids or water can be made right into the water supply, infecting it in the process.

Backflow Prevention 101


Before going to the benefits of backflow testing, it’s important to understand how backflow prevention works.



Water distribution systems are designed to maintain a significant pressure to allow water to flow from the faucet, shower, and other water fixtures. A good functioning backflow preventer protects clean water supplies from polluted or contaminated water due to backflow.



However, when water pressure occurs due to burst or frozen pipes, polluted water from other sources travels backward – soon entering the potable water distribution system. That’s when air gap and backflow prevention devices come into play.


Atmospheric Vacuum Breaker


n AVB prevents the backflow of contaminated liquids into the main potable water system. It’s usually installed at least six inches above the peak usage point, such as sprinklers.


Prevents Structural Damage


As water travels backward, it hits the surrounding structures which put them at risk of sustaining added pressure that can cause corrosion and other forms of damage. Therefore, backflow testing is vital to keep the walls intact and moisture-free.


Backflow testing is also a great way to keep your plumbing system intact and in good working order. Backflows could damage your plumbing system, which can worsen if you troubleshot a backflow yourself.


Protects Community Health


When all backflow prevention devices in the community undergo annual inspection and testing, then there’s a lower chance of having contaminated water.



Without regular backflow testing, the members from the surrounding area may suffer from water-borne diseases. Examples include amoebiasis and bacterial gastroenteritis due to drinking polluted water.



For this reason, the government enforces strict backflow testing compliance to cities and municipalities with corresponding imposed penalties for violators. The authorities require districts to install backflow preventers and have a backflow prevention plan.
